A Place Where Fun Meets Personal Growth

A quality kids summer camp combines adventure with education in a manner that seems easy to children. Through group-based challenges, games and creative projects, campers gain confidence, develop their problem-solving abilities and learn how to work together. Outdoor exploration, sports, storytelling and arts and crafts are only a few of the activities that promote the mind to be curious. They also build physical and mental abilities.

What makes these opportunities particularly valuable is the balance between directed instruction and free-flowing expression. The children are encouraged to be themselves, explore different things, and progress at their own pace. This nurturing environment can help them gain confidence and independence, two qualities which are essential in long-term success.

The importance of social Connection

One of the most unforgettable aspects of camping is the bonding with friends. In a casual and sociable setting, kids can develop friendships with their fellow campers. Sharing experiences, whether working together to complete a task as with a group, participating in a workshop, or simply laughing together, helps to build bonds that endure long after the summer.

Camps teach children respect, empathy and cooperation. While working in groups, they learn how to effectively communicate, listen to other people and recognize different viewpoints. Social skills are essential not only during early childhood, but throughout the duration of their lives.
